Variables Affecting the Price of Oral Implants



When budgeting for dental implants, you should take into consideration various factors that can influence the expense.

One essential variable is the number of implants you require. The more implants needed, the greater the expense will be.

Additionally, the sort of dental implant made use of can also impact the cost. There are various products and brands readily available, each with its own cost variety.

Another variable to consider is the location of the oral center. Rates can vary depending on the location you reside in.

Furthermore, the intricacy of your instance can also influence the expense. If additional treatments, such as bone grafting or sinus lifts, are necessary, the general price will likely increase.

Lastly, it is necessary to think about any insurance policy coverage you might have, as this can substantially impact your out-of-pocket costs.

The Refine of Getting Oral Implants: What to Expect



To comprehend the process of getting oral implants, you must know what to anticipate during the procedure. Here are 3 crucial things to keep in mind:

1. Preliminary Examination: Your dental expert will analyze your mouth and take X-rays to analyze your oral health and figure out if you're an ideal candidate for oral implants. This step is essential to ensure the success of the implant procedure.

2. Surgical Placement: The implant surgery entails positioning a titanium blog post into your jawbone. This works as the structure for the replacement tooth. While the procedure is typically done under neighborhood anesthetic, you might experience some discomfort and swelling afterward.

3. Recovery and Reconstruction: After the dental implant is put, a healing duration of a few months is needed for the dental implant to fuse with the jawbone. When recovered, your dental professional will certainly connect an abutment and a custom-made crown, providing you a natural-looking and useful substitute tooth.

Understanding the actions associated with obtaining oral implants can aid minimize any kind of stress and anxiety or uncertainty you may have regarding the process.
